My dad bought his pen tablet from cdr king and he was excited to try it out. It was 1,500php and looked ok. He had it tested at the shop and worked perfectly fine.
Here’s the catch, after installing the driver then restarting the computer, it has come to a BSOD.
Using it with Vista didn’t cause that much trouble. Actually, he’s using it right now. But his xp desktop computer definitely needed re-format. It wouldn’t even boot to Safe Mode.
And like any member of the support team, I did experiments to find out what happened. I installed its driver on my very own newly formatted xp desktop. Same results, BSOD, can’t boot to safe mode etc.
The error went like this, a dll file (ntdll.dll) is using a memory allocation that windows’ systems dll use. Thus making the latter use a different mem allocation, which sends the system to crash mode.
I’m not sure what the pen tablet’s doing to this dll but it’s definitely mind boggling. And why on earth it worked perfectly fine with vista but won’t with xp??
————-UPDATE————–
I installed xp sp3 and everything’s normal. hehe
